Job Summary and Qualifications

POSITION SUMMARY:

The Registered Nurse Vascular Access provides professional nursing care to patients utilizing the nursing process. To collaborate with other members of the health care delivery team including physicians, to deliver quality health care. Primary role is the delivery of competent clinically appropriate placement of Peripherally Inserted Central Catheter (PICC) Lines and/or Midlines as ordered. Certification for PICC line insertion is offered through the hospital. Requires demonstrated knowledge of anatomy and physiology of central line placement/peripheral vascular, aseptic technique, ability to confirm line placement via chest x-ray successful placement of PICC three or more times under direct supervision of a Certified PICC nurse, knowledge of maintenance and care of catheters. The individual must demonstrate knowledge of the principles of Life span growth and development and the ability to assess data regarding patient status.

HCA Florida Gulf Coast Hospital is a 238-bed acute care hospital. For 40 years, we have served Bay County and the surrounding communities. We are an accredited facility offering comprehensive care. This includes advanced cardiac assessment and treatment. We offer certified women's services. Our hospital has dedicated spaces for adult and pediatric emergency services. We are certified in Advanced Primary Stroke Care. Our hospital is accredited as a Comprehensive Breast Care Center. We are the area's only Accredited Chest Pain Center with Primary PCI and Resuscitation. Other services that we offer include orthopedic care and joint replacement, robotic surgery, cardiac, vascular, and interventional services. We are home to the only Pediatric ER in the community. We have the only Level III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) and Pediatric Intensive Care Unit in the region. Together, we continue to raise the bar in healthcare.
